How do you respond looking at female celebrity pictures, especially if you are female? What is your favourite part, the dress she is wearing or is it the plastic surgery she may have gotten recently and the fact that her obvious breast enhancement were on the cover of a local magazine?

It seems we use these so-called ‘Icons’ as a strange mix, as a source of information on, for lack of a better term, the latest fashions and all the details this entails; and as a source of criticism that reassures us that the subjects of these pictures are human beings like us.

If they are known and remembered, then it is also possible for us to to be. One could say it is a bizarre sort of ‘God complex’ for the masses struggling to find purpose and meaning in their lives. A strange, superficial way to try fill the emptiness.

One can even think of it as the poor man’s form of psycho-analysis and this is his or rather her way of transferring a need or weakness onto the celebrity in any given picture and the story behind that particular picture or group of pictures. Thus he/she sees their weaknesses in the subject and in return can reverse transfer the strengths of the subject in the picture onto him/herself.

What is it saying about us in we look and criticize the above average achievements of a human being like us. A human being who despite having weaknesses like ours they were still able to achieve some pretty great things. For the sake of argument, let us just ignore ‘pop-culture’ frauds shall we.

If we are honest with ourselves than we have to accept our own ‘failures’ and ‘inadequacies’ and this is when things can get really interesting, for the good or for the better for all and for ourselves, once again depending on what kind of person we are or what kind of attitude we subscribe to.

We can basically make one of two choices. We can look at the ‘icon’ and find flaws and things to criticize, always following the lives of the subject of the photo in the hope that we will see them fall so we can feel better about our own failures. As it has been said, ‘We put our idols on a pedestal in order to see them fall of.’ One must admit that this is truly the easiest way to go. We don’t have to take any responsibility for our live at all, but on the downside it is, in fact the coward’s way out.

Then there is another way, the way that sees that we are just like the subject of the picture, flawed and plagued with problems. But the fact that they were able to still achieve something with their lives, to have overcome so to speak and this should serve as an inspiration for our own lives. To remind us of how much there is to do and to never give up. This is the way of the ‘better angels’ of our nature, this is the way of love.
